5 Easy Steps to Craft a Unicorn Halloween Costume

Why to love this Party Idea:
There is nothing quite as ethereal as a unicorn, is there? It’s a chance to wrap yourself in iridescent textures and soft pastels, making you feel like a walking daydream. This look is perfect for those who want to radiate light and kindness at every turn.
Essential Ingredients:
- A white or pastel bodysuit or dress
- Tulle in various rainbow shades
- A headband base
- Iridescent glitter gel
- Sheer ribbon
How to Prepare:
- Create a soft tulle skirt by tying strips of pastel fabric onto an elastic waistband.
- Roll a piece of gold cardstock into a cone and hot glue it to your headband to create the horn.
- Wrap the horn in sheer ribbon or twine for a spiraled effect.
- Apply iridescent glitter to your cheekbones and the inner corners of your eyes.
- Attach a few long ribbons to the back of your waistband to act as a whimsical tail.

8 Clever Ways to Style Your Halloween Decor

Why to love this Party Idea:
Your home should be a sanctuary, and seasonal decor is a way to honor the changing rhythms of life. Clever styling creates an immersive experience that feels cozy rather than cluttered.
Essential Ingredients:
- Cheesecloth for draping
- Battery-operated tea lights
- Thrifted vintage mirrors
- Black spray paint
How to Prepare:
- Drape torn cheesecloth over mirrors and mantels for an aged look.
- Place tea lights inside hollowed-out books or lanterns.
- Spray paint cheap plastic pumpkins matte black for a modern feel.
- Switch out your regular throw pillows for velvet or faux fur textures.
- Hang paper bats in a swirling pattern across a white wall.
- Use vintage frames to display ‘haunted’ family photos (just print them in sepia!).
- Scatter cinnamon sticks and cloves in bowls for a seasonal scent.
- Wrap your porch railing in orange leaf garlands.
